Read about the new leaders of 16 missions in Argentina, Arizona, Australia, Bolivia, Brazil, California, Illinois, Marshall ...
Bishop Peter Storey was the bishop of the Methodist Church in South Africa during the years of apartheid. As a white Christian, he stood alongside Bishop Desmond Tutu and Nelson Mandela calling for ...